Coatings Market for PCBs - Overview
Printed circuit boards (PCBs) form an integral part of any
electronic device and serve as the foundation of a majority of
electronic products. They are functional centers of most electronic
devices and are used to connect various electronic components
mounted on the PCBs, thereby forming an assembly or circuitry meant
to perform various functions.

Conformal coatings are protective chemical coatings that protect
electronic circuit boards from harsh environments that contain
moisture, salt, or other contaminants.They ensure operational
integrity of the electronic assembly by preventing it from voltage
arcing, shorts, and static discharge.
Generally, conformal coatings for the protection of printed circuit
boards are based on acrylic, silicone, polyurethane, epoxy,
parylene, etc.
Conformal coatings are used in end-use industries such as
automotive, aerospace, medical, marine, etc.In the automotive
industry, they are used to protect electronic systems in
applications both under the hood and passenger compartments.
The environmental requirements of the aerospace industry, where
rapid compression and decompression can affect the performance of
the circuitry, necessitates the use of conformal coatings. In the
medical industry, the key application of conformal coatings is in
pacemakers.

Coating technologies such as solvent-based technology, water-based
technology, and UV-cure technology are commonly employed in the
conformal coatings market.The solvent-based coating technique is a
highly used technology, whereas both water-based and UV-cure
technologies are gaining popularity as they do not emit volatile
organic compounds.
Manufacturers are continually developing greener coating
technologies, which helps them in minimizing solvent emissions and
their impact on the environment. UV-cured technology is 100% solid
based and hence does not emit volatile organic compounds.
Manufacturers of conformal coatings strive to minimize the
environmental impact of their operations by reducing emission of
VOCs.The Environmental Protection Agency oversees regulations to
control volatile organic compound emissions.
